About Wood Walton
Woodwalton is a quaint village located in the Huntingdonshire district of Cambridgeshire, England, approximately 6 miles north of Huntingdon and just east of the A1. With a population of 217 recorded in the 2021 census, the village is part of the Wood Walton civil parish, offering a rural setting that may be of interest for various planning applications in the area.

Ecology & Nature Designations
The area around Wood Walton includes 2 Sites of Special Scientific Interest (SSSI): Monk's Wood and The Odd Quarter SSSI, Woodwalton Marsh SSSI; 5 Ancient Woodland sites. These designations may affect planning decisions, as proposals near protected sites require environmental impact assessment and may face additional restrictions.
